操作系统基础与选择题解析:掌握计算机资源管理

版权申诉
0 下载量 167 浏览量 更新于2024-08-13 收藏 50KB PDF 举报
本资源是一份关于计算机操作系统的选择题推荐文档,旨在帮助学习者理解和掌握操作系统的基础概念与特性。章节一主要围绕操作系统的基本定义和核心功能展开: 1. 操作系统(D)被定义为一组管理计算机硬件和软件资源的程序,它负责调度作业,提供用户界面和资源管理。选项A(应用程序)、B(备份程序)和C(诊断程序)都不全面,只有D符合这一描述。 2. 操作系统的核心任务是(D)管理计算机系统中的各种资源,包括程序、数据、文件和硬件设备等。 3. 计算机操作系统是软件层面的关键组件,它集合了控制硬件、软件资源调度、作业管理等功能,使得用户可以高效、便捷地与计算机系统交互。 4. 选项A(Celeron)是一个处理器品牌,而不是操作系统环境,Windows CE、LINUX和Solaris都是常见的操作系统实例。 5. 具有同时管理和运行多个应用程序能力的是(C)多任务操作系统,它允许多个程序在系统中并行执行。 6. 在众多操作系统中,(D)MINIX是一个没有版权的开源操作系统,而Linux和UNIX也是常见的开源选项,但MINIX以其简化的设计闻名。 7. 操作系统的四个基本特征包括并发性(多个事件在同一时间间隔内发生)、共享性(多个进程可以同时访问同一资源)、虚拟性(通过抽象隐藏底层硬件差异)、异步性(事件的发生不按预定顺序)。 8. 交互性最强的操作系统类型是(C)分时系统,它提供用户与系统的即时反馈,适合需要频繁交互的场景。 9. 实时操作系统设计目标强调及时响应(C)和安全可靠,资源利用率(B)通常不是主要追求,因为实时系统更关注特定任务的快速处理。 10. 分别讨论批处理系统和实时系统时,批处理系统的缺点在于(D)缺乏交互能力,而实时系统不以资源利用率为主攻方向。 11. 同样,实时操作系统不追求(B)资源利用率,而是确保快速响应时间和处理效率。 12. 批处理系统的主要问题在于(D),因为它无法提供用户实时交互。 13. 分时系统的主要目标是(B),即为用户提供快速响应,即使在高并发用户环境中也能保持高效。 14. 在分时系统中,时间片固定,用户数(B)越多,由于需要服务每个用户,响应时间会相应增加。 第二章继续探讨并发进程和资源管理: 1. 并发进程指的是(C)可以同时执行的进程,它们在系统中独立运行,共享资源。 2. 在操作系统层次结构中,(B)进程是操作系统进行资源分配和控制的基本单元,每个进程都有自己的地址空间和执行上下文。 通过这份选择题推荐文档,学习者可以巩固对操作系统基础知识的理解,提升在选择和使用操作系统时的判断力。